## Artifact Signing — Dedupe Service

The Owlet alert deduplicator ships as a signed tarball. Never deploy unsigned builds; the on-call rotation depends on dedupe working. Build via the standard pipeline, run the smoke check, then publish. Verify every downloaded artifact against the key below.

deploy key for fadup-hadug: bky6_Zp89hs

// Versioning constants for the Larkspar shared component library.
// If you're on call and a consumer app breaks after a publish, it's
// almost always a minor bump that should've been major. The pinning
// window below controls how long old majors stay resolvable before
// the registry garbage-collects them. Adjust these with care.

tuning constants:
PRIORITIES = {
    "casdor": 410,
    "belion": 28,
    "jorax": 44,
}

**Escalation: Thornquay partner SFTP drop**

If the 03:00 ingest from the Thornquay drop fails, check first whether the expected manifest file is present; partners occasionally upload data files without it, which halts processing by design. Do not delete partial uploads — the reconciliation job depends on them. Retry the ingest once manually. If the second attempt fails, or if no files arrived at all by 04:30, raise an incident and notify the partner integrations rota at the address below.

escalation mailbox, kagef-kawef: frador_zorix@tolvaqlabs.internal

Night-shift staff: Floor 4 of the Tellhaven Building opens this week. After 21:00, access is via the rear stairwell only; the lifts are locked out overnight during the settling period. Complete a walk-through of the new floor once per shift and log it. The stairwell keypad accepts the code below.

badge for yahop-fawep: bdg-XBKXI-68071

Handover — ChipTrace reader, from Devan to Orla

For the security reviewer: the ChipTrace timing-chip reader at the Hollowby Marathon runs firmware 3.2 with signed updates only. Antenna gain is calibrated; do not retune without logging it. The encrypted results store on the unit can only be unlocked with the operator passphrase, which I am handing over as part of this transfer. It follows below.

strongbox words: raldor-eliir-lamael